Target Announces Leadership Updates

The company named a new Chief Guest Experience Officer, among other roles

Target (Minneapolis) announced several promotions and changes to its leadership team, according to a company press release.

Cara Sylvester, most recently the company’s Executive VP and Chief Marketing and Digital Officer, has been named the new Executive VP and Chief Guest Experience Officer for Target. Reporting to Sylvester will be Brett Craig, promoted to Executive VP and Chief Information Officer, taking over Mike McNamara, who is planning to retire.

Most recently serving as Target’s Senior VP of Risk and Employee and Labor Relations, Matt Zabel has been promoted to Executive VP and General Counsel. Christina Hennington, the Executive VP and Chief Growth Officer, will be overseeing Target’s expansion in India. Arthur Valdez has also been named Executive VP and Chief Supply Chain and Logistics Officer.

Brian Cornell, Chair and CEO of Target, says, “The updates we’re making to our leadership team reflect the size and scale of our more than $100 billion business, while also positioning the company for continued momentum well into the future. I have tremendous confidence in these leaders and the value they bring to our organization as we work together to meet the needs of current and new Target guests.”
